MySQL命令窗口无法登录
MySQL命令窗口是开发人员和数据库管理员经常使用的工具,用于执行各种数据库操作,如创建表、插入数据、更新和删除数据等。但有时候,在尝试登录MySQL命令窗口时,可能会遇到一些问题,例如无法连接、无法登录等问题。在这篇文章中,我们将讨论一些常见的原因和解决方法。
原因1:用户名或密码错误
在登录MySQL命令窗口时,您必须提供正确的用户名和密码才能成功登录。如果您没有提供正确的用户名或密码,您将会遇到连接拒绝的错误消息。为了避免这种错误,您应该检查您使用的用户名和密码是否正确。您可以尝试使用以下命令登录MySQL命令窗口:
```
mysql -u username -p
在上面的命令中,您需要将“username”替换为您的用户名。您也可以使用“-h”选项指定要连接的MySQL服务器的主机名或IP地址。如果您成功登录,则表示您使用的用户名和密码是正确的。如果出现错误,则请检查您的用户名和密码是否正确,并再次尝试登录。
原因2:MySQL服务未运行
如果MySQL服务未运行,则无法连接到MySQL服务器。在这种情况下,您可以通过以下命令检查MySQL服务是否正在运行:
service mysql status
如果MySQL服务未运行,则需要启动它。您可以使用以下命令启动MySQL服务:
service mysql start
如果您遇到启动MySQL服务时出现错误,则可能需要检查MySQL服务器的日志以查看发生了什么问题。在MySQL服务器的日志中,您可以查看有关MySQL启动过程的详细信息,并查找可能存在的错误消息。
原因3:网络问题
在某些情况下,网络问题可能会导致无法连接到MySQL服务器。如果您使用的是通过Internet连接到MySQL服务器的公共网络,那么您可能会受到防火墙和其他安全设置的限制。在这种情况下,您可以尝试使用VPN连接到MySQL服务器,以避免与网络安全设置的冲突。
原因4:MySQL数据库出现问题
如果MySQL数据库出现问题,则无法连接到MySQL服务器。在这种情况下,您可以尝试使用以下命令来检查MySQL数据库状态:
mysqlcheck -u username -p --all-databases
在上面的命令中,您需要将“username”替换为MySQL用户的用户名。此命令将检查所有数据库的状态,并报告任何问题。如果您遇到任何问题,请尝试修复它们以恢复MySQL数据库的正常运行。
MySQL命令窗口无法登录可能是由于多种原因造成的。在大多数情况下,这是由于用户名或密码不正确、MySQL服务未运行、网络问题或MySQL数据库出现问题引起的。如果您遇到此问题,请尝试按照上述建议进行故障排除。如果问题仍然存在,请参考MySQL文档,或寻求专业技术支持。
网友留言(0)